diff options
Diffstat (limited to 'pkgs/by-name/sy/syshud/package.nix')
-rw-r--r-- | pkgs/by-name/sy/syshud/package.nix | 11 |
1 files changed, 8 insertions, 3 deletions
diff --git a/pkgs/by-name/sy/syshud/package.nix b/pkgs/by-name/sy/syshud/package.nix index 29fc520edc30b..e70a64bf85181 100644 --- a/pkgs/by-name/sy/syshud/package.nix +++ b/pkgs/by-name/sy/syshud/package.nix @@ -12,13 +12,13 @@ stdenv.mkDerivation (finalAttrs: { pname = "syshud"; - version = "0-unstable-2024-07-01"; + version = "0-unstable-2024-07-16"; src = fetchFromGitHub { owner = "System64fumo"; repo = "syshud"; - rev = "cfe4a3a898c7f7b2e7065095c7fdcc33d99ed4bf"; - hash = "sha256-UrAKFehcqsuFHJJC0Ske+tOr6Wquqm/BM536hKoGEWw="; + rev = "d60c3bb6c8eefba743478fe7c183055fa057e69e"; + hash = "sha256-2aVqCXUZYGtv6xIqbZ1yk3SZK45igZVgPl0byxTXu8E="; }; postPatch = '' @@ -51,6 +51,11 @@ stdenv.mkDerivation (finalAttrs: { runHook postConfigure ''; + # syshud manually `dlopen`'s its library component + postInstall = '' + wrapProgram $out/bin/syshud --prefix LD_LIBRARY_PATH : $out/lib + ''; + passthru.updateScript = nix-update-script { extraArgs = [ "--version" "branch" ]; }; |